what do u thing about profile amps

I honestly dont think they are all that bad for the price. I bought one for my brother a couple years ago and hes still using it today.
Werd, My cousin has had one for over a year now and it is still going strong, but he doesn't do crazy stuff with his equipment like I do.

 
I've used them for a while, reliable amps.They do close to rated power, don't get TOO hot, they're cheap and easy to find, build quality is actually good and the customer service is great.

 
I have had this little profile amp for a while and love it:

imagebox_1162766740_r29.jpg


It ran my front stage fine for a while. They didn't get very loud off of it but it's pretty solid.

 
Had a Profile CA600(150x 2) pushing some comps.it did its job.But,like they say,it is a BUDGET amp.replaced it with a kx350.2 and I can tell a BIG difference.Plays louder/cleaner.But they are nice amps,just going from Profile to Kicker was A wake up call for me. I now rather pay the extra $$ to get better sound.

 
I've used a couple California series amps in friends' installs...never had a problem with them. Cheap, does close to or meets rated power, decent cosmetics. What more can you ask for at this price point?

 
I thing they are great amps for the money. I replaced my older 100X2 @4ohm amp for my front stage with a CA600 and its cleaner and gets louder. I thing their good budget amps.
